### Israel's Demolition of Residential Building in East Jerusalem Displaces 100 Palestinians In a significant escalation of tensions in East Jerusalem, Israeli forces demolished a four-storey residential building in the Silwan neighborhood, displacing approximately 100 Palestinian residents. This operation, which took place in the early hours of December 22, 2025, involved the use of bulldozers to enforce a demolition order that residents claim was executed without prior notice. The building housed families, including many women, children, and elderly individuals, who were forced to evacuate with minimal time to gather their belongings.
